The building stock across Mansfield tells the story of the coalfield: Victorian and Edwardian terraces built for pit families, large inter-war and post-war council-built estates, 1960s and 70s semis, and newer development filling in around the edges. Solid-wall terraces and ex-local-authority housing both carry recognisable heating problems, and both benefit from an engineer who has worked on hundreds of them rather than one guessing at the pipework.
